About

Welcome to the deep underground Nyakuza Metro! It's the perfect place for a little lying, a little cheating... a little stealing. Join the Nyakuza and become mad rich - joining a gang never turned out bad, right?

A Hat in Time: Nyakuza Metro — Session FAQ

How long does a session of A Hat in Time: Nyakuza Metro take?
The minimum meaningful session for A Hat in Time: Nyakuza Metro is approximately 10 minutes. This is the shortest play window where you can make real progress or have a satisfying experience, based on community data.
Can you pause A Hat in Time: Nyakuza Metro?
Yes — A Hat in Time: Nyakuza Metro supports instant pause. You can stop at any moment without penalty, making it ideal for sessions that might be interrupted.
Does A Hat in Time: Nyakuza Metro pressure you to keep playing?
A Hat in Time: Nyakuza Metro has no FOMO mechanics — no timed events, live content, or narrative cliffhangers. You can stop whenever you want without feeling like you're missing out.
